如何优化MySQL的复制性能
优化MySQL复制性能的技术指南
MySQL复制是一种将数据从一个MySQL服务器复制到另一个MySQL服务器的技术。它是MySQL数据库管理系统中最重要的功能之一,可以帮助用户提高数据库系统的可用性、可靠性和安全性。然而,MySQL复制的性能往往是一个棘手的问题,因为它需要在两台服务器之间传输大量的数据。本文将介绍如何优化MySQL复制性能,从而提高复制的效率。
1. 使用高性能硬件
首先,要提高MySQL复制性能,需要使用高性能的硬件,包括高速硬盘、高配置的处理器和充足的内存。这些硬件可以帮助MySQL数据库系统更快地处理复制任务,从而提高复制性能。
2. 优化MySQL配置
其次,可以通过优化MySQL的配置来提高复制性能。MySQL有一些参数可以用来控制复制的性能,例如binlog_cache_size,max_allowed_packet等。这些参数可以根据实际情况进行调整,以获得最佳的复制性能。
3. 启用多线程复制
此外,可以通过启用多线程复制来提高MySQL复制性能。多线程复制可以将复制任务分解成多个线程,并并行处理,从而提高复制速度。
4. 优化复制结构
最后,可以通过优化复制结构来提高MySQL复制性能。MySQL复制结构可以根据实际情况进行调整,以更好地满足用户的需求。例如,可以使用主从架构、环形复制、多主复制等结构来提高复制性能。
以上就是本文介绍的优化MySQL复制性能的技术指南。实践证明,通过使用高性能硬件、优化MySQL配置、启用多线程复制和优化复制结构等方法,可以显著提高MySQL复制性能。
下一篇
使用MySQL的视图管理工具 猜您想看
-
如何解决手机系统升级问题
1. 检查手机...
2024年05月30日 -
Hyperledger fabric Chaincode开发的示例分析
一、Hyper...
2023年05月26日 -
如何使用Elastic+logstash+filebeat做Nginx日志分析
1. 下载和安...
2023年07月22日 -
在Edge浏览器中使用"阅读视图"模式阅读文章
随着技术的发展...
2023年05月13日 -
Python中如何制作动态二维码
制作动态二维码...
2023年07月22日 -
Python中怎样操作Redis库
操作Redis...
2023年07月23日